### Changelog — Ledgerline payroll export v5.1

Default export format changed from the legacy fixed-width layout to the signed columnar format. All exports are now checksummed at write time, and the plaintext fallback path has been removed entirely. Downstream consumers at Harwick Payroll confirmed compatibility. For the security reviewer, the new default export configuration is shown below.

settings of fahag-haduf:
[ulaox]
port = 8443
region = south-2
host = ulaox.lumiccorp.internal
timeout_ms = 500
retries = 8

## Configuration

Session tokens in Brindlewick expire after 30 minutes, but the refresh worker in release 4.2.1 reads the wrong clock source and refreshes roughly 90 seconds late. Until the patched build lands, on-call should shorten the refresh interval via `SESSION_REFRESH_SECONDS=1500` in the gateway's env file. The worker also needs the signing secret present at boot or it silently falls back to anonymous sessions, which is how the original incident went unnoticed. Add the following line to /etc/brindlewick/gateway.env before restarting:

secret setting of yagug-hahog: COURIER_KEY13=44c9b50f678cd

## Break-Glass: PixHoard Image Cache

New folks: if the PixHoard image cache leaks memory and OOMs the Renner nodes, don't wait for approvals. Restart via the break-glass account, file an incident, and notify the cache owner. Access is audited. The break-glass account unlocks with the recovery passphrase below.

recovery phrase for kagaf-yajof: fraax-quenwyn-lamion

## Tuning

The receipt mailer (Almsgate) batches donation receipts and sends through the Thornquay relay. On-call: if the queue backs up, resist the urge to crank batch size — the relay rate-limits per connection, and bigger batches just mean bigger retries. Scale worker count first, then shorten the flush interval. Dedupe window must stay longer than the retry horizon or donors get duplicate receipts, which generates tickets. All knobs live in one place and are read at worker start. Current production values follow.

tuning table, kajop-yafof:
QUOTAS = {
    "wenath": 10,
    "ulaael": 5,
}